Output 82e0a3027503987f4cecd89003c367a7c49b2df2a9d4e86e882fc258449ce9e1:0

value
18744
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e0581af391d709dd3627494b61848dd3da0da46 OP_EQUALVERIFY OP_CHECKSIG
address
1DwwYqwYo7MFgEvQLyTKaZf1wR5waTWwJ7
transaction
82e0a3027503987f4cecd89003c367a7c49b2df2a9d4e86e882fc258449ce9e1
confirmations
137420
spent
true